What is Malignant Mesothelioma?

Malignant mesothelioma is a rare type of cancer that attacks the thin cell wall lining of internal organs the body and structures. This lining is known as mesothelioma. Malignant mesothelioma has three main varieties known. They are malignant pleural mesothelioma, pericardial mesothelioma malignant and malignant peritoneal mesothelioma. Pleural Mesothelioma occurs in the pleura, lining the lung. Peritoneal Mesothelioma occurs in the peritoneal cavity wall abdominal. And pericardial mesothelioma occurs in the lining of the home, known as the pericardium.

Other very rare types of mesothelioma including mesothelioma testicular and mesothelioma which affects the neck and face.

What Causes Malignant Mesothelioma?

Mesothelioma is mainly known to be caused by exposure to asbestos. Asbestos is a natural product, but toxic minerals that are commonly used in heavy industry. Microscopic asbestos fibers enter the body through of the lungs or swallowed. Once inside, the asbestos fibers are not broken down or eliminated by the body, causing harmful inflammation and scarring of the mesothelium. This lays the foundation for healing mesothelioma and other respiratory diseases such as asbestosis.

How is it diagnosed malignant mesothelioma?

Malignant mesothelioma usually be suspected if the patient complains of chest pain, difficulty breathing, shortness of breath, chronic cough, or difficulty swallowing. While any of these might indicate mesothelioma, which are also associated with many other respiratory problems that new procedures are needed diagnostics. These may include imaging scans, as the topography of computer or MRI. A diagnostic biopsy is also required by the cancer specialist to examine the behavior of these cells before the diagnosis is determined.
